The single player games being offered on PC are meant to supplement the movies and shows which are also advertisements, so people can dip their toes into an IP and if they want more they will buy a PS5.
Microsoft's strategy is similar in concept but executed differently because games are not their primary money maker, windows and it's whole ecosystem is. Xbox is treated as an entryway into that ecosystem, it's not the end goal where as for sony the PS5 is the end goal.
Considering that Playstation has always lasted a long ass time, the predictions that they'll have massive quarters in the future isn't that far fetched. The Playstation 5 will more than likely last just as long as the PS4 did since they're ensuring future systems will support older shit.
